java拼图游戏如何导入图片

java拼图游戏如何导入图片

作者:Elara发布时间:2026-02-26阅读时长:0 分钟阅读次数:6

用户关注问题

Q
如何在Java拼图游戏中加载本地图片?

我想在Java拼图游戏里使用自己电脑上的图片,该怎么实现图片的导入和加载?

A

使用FileChooser选择并加载本地图片

可以利用Java的Swing组件中的JFileChooser打开文件选择对话框,让用户选择本地图片文件。选中图片后,使用ImageIO.read(File)方法将图片读取为BufferedImage对象,然后将它作为拼图游戏中的图像资源使用。

Q
是否可以通过URL在Java拼图游戏导入网络图片?

有没有办法从互联网URL直接导入图片到我的Java拼图游戏中?

A

通过URL读取远程图片

Java支持通过URL对象直接读取图片。先创建一个URL实例,然后利用ImageIO.read(URL)即可将远程图片读取成BufferedImage,用于游戏显示。需要注意网络连接问题和异常处理。

Q
Java拼图游戏导入图片时需要注意哪些图片格式?

我导入的图片在游戏中无法正常显示,有没有推荐或者限制导入图片的格式?

A

支持常见格式及格式兼容性建议

Java ImageIO默认支持JPEG、PNG、BMP、GIF等多种格式。为保证兼容性,建议导入PNG或JPEG格式图片。某些特殊格式可能无法被ImageIO正常读取,遇到此类问题时可先转换图片格式。